Tokyo (HND) to Taiping (TPG) Flight Distance

The flight distance from Tokyo International Airport (HND) in Tokyo, Japan to Taiping (Tekah) Airport (TPG) in Taiping, Malaysia is 5,254 kilometers (3,264 miles / 2,837 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 7h, flying west southwest at a heading of 239°.
